The market size for Women's and Girls' Trousers and Shorts Made of Cotton in Portugal steadily hovered around 120 million USD over the past decade, reaching approximately 120.78 million USD in 2023. After an initial decline in 2015, the market recovered and stabilized, showing modest year-on-year growth ranging between 0.22% and 2.03%. Over the last two years, the average growth was approximately 0.225%, while the five-year CAGR was around -0.014%, indicating overall market stagnation.
